GERMANY: Hindenburg into Dictator

"No taxation without representation!" was the battle cry of the American Revolution. Last week His Excellency General Paul von Beneckendorff und von Hindenburg, President of the Reich, imposed upon Germans by a stroke of his goose-quill taxes totaling $115,000,000 which had previously been rejected by the Reichstag. After signing this extraordinary decree at midnight, Old Paul went troubled to bed. In the grey Berlin dawn millions of papers were imprinted with the ominous words: VEILED DICTATORSHIP!
